        Originally posted by Silencers
        Clottey's defense is better than Cotto's IMO.
        From what we have seen in the past i'll have to agree. However Cotto has the boxing skills and lateral movement to improve drastically his defense and avoid getting hit as it has happened in the past. Lets see if the rumors are true and the new trainer has worked more on his defense and we can witness that today. if it's true it will be very dificult for anybody to beat Cotto at WW.
        At least from the weigh in it seems confirmed what i have been saying for more than 2 weeks about the rumors of Cotto being in good conditions and toying with the weight, by coming in at 146 lbs and using an "organic diet". i wouldn't be surprised if Pacman's camp change there mind of fighting Cotto at 144lbs. Probably after seeing make with ease 146 they will now demand a fight at 142 or less which i beleive will not be possible for Cotto.

        Anyway Clottey seems in great shape also an if he come with more work rate than usual, and being that the man has a great chin, Cotto will need to be almost perfect tonight because Clottey can and has a great chance to win this. Hopefully he doesn't. (Sorry that's the Cotto fan in me talking). Anyway Clottey is a great challenge and also a good person and even if he loses he can put up a show that will raise his value, same as when Zab and Mosley raised the value after fighting Cotto even in defeat, because of their performance.

        Cotto by UD IMO.

                    I agree with 99 % of this article and would be alot more comfortable if Cotto would have had a fight prior to this one with a new trainer.

                    Cotto is one of the best I've seen in 50 years reminding me alot of Hagler in his prime.

                    Problem for me though is how Cotto leans forward into his opponent and one trainingg camp working on defense may not be enough to break the habit. Clottey works the body well and Cotto keeps his elbows wide.

                    I have 20K to put on Clottey to win ... Any takers

                    Clottey's uppercuts and his use of the hook off of it may give Cotto fits after the 5th round because that is when IMO the muscle memory takes over and the work in the training camp falls off. Clottey's right doesn't impress me as much and I think he is wide open for the hook when he throws it.


                    My brain tells me that Cotto will win by UD but my gut keeps telling me to go with Clottey for some reason.

                    I got to trust the gut and pick Clottey by SD
